Former Chelsea Striker Afolayan Marks West Ham Debut With A Goal In Win Vs Doncaster Rovers
Published: January 23, 2021West Ham United are into the last sixteen of the Emirates FA Cup following a comprehensive 4-0 win over League One side Doncaster Rovers at the London Stadium on Saturday evening.
One-time Nigeria Football Federation Fejiri Okenabirhie started and was in action for ninety minutes for the visitors.
There was never really an inkling of an upset from the moment that Pablo Fornals scored West Ham's opening goal in just the second minute, Andriy Yarmolenko added a second on 32 minutes before an own goal from Andy Butler eight minutes into the second half put the result beyond doubt.
With the outcome of the game all but decided, manager David Moyes brought on Nigerian striker Dapo Afolayan for his West Ham debut with 20 minutes left on the clock.
The former Chelsea schoolboy helped himself to his first goal in West Ham colours eight minutes after his introduction, tapping in a rebound from close range following Fredericks' saved effort.
And in doing so, Afolayan became the 96th West Ham player to score on his first team debut.
The 23-year-old did well when he came on, was lively and alert and was rewarded with a goal.
It is worthy of note that he played for an hour last night in West Ham's 2-1 loss to Tottenham Hotspur in the Premier League 2.
